summaryrefslogtreecommitdiff
path: root/searx/engines
diff options
context:
space:
mode:
authorAdam Tauber <asciimoo@gmail.com>2014-03-15 20:20:41 +0100
committerAdam Tauber <asciimoo@gmail.com>2014-03-15 20:20:41 +0100
commitb735093564d7ce6f67ccac39636a842b842c1b64 (patch)
treee6597e8e8948d964fd497ee7e283921e1210858e /searx/engines
parent1467a2e0fc860546ec2490a21db369fa50355c2e (diff)
[fix] pep8
Diffstat (limited to 'searx/engines')
-rw-r--r--searx/engines/google_news.py14
-rw-r--r--searx/engines/yahoo_news.py17
2 files changed, 21 insertions, 10 deletions
diff --git a/searx/engines/google_news.py b/searx/engines/google_news.py
index afda3e756..43ccaa3e3 100644
--- a/searx/engines/google_news.py
+++ b/searx/engines/google_news.py
@@ -2,7 +2,7 @@
from urllib import urlencode
from json import loads
-from datetime import datetime, timedelta
+from datetime import datetime
categories = ['news']
@@ -33,14 +33,18 @@ def response(resp):
for result in search_res['responseData']['results']:
# S.149 (159), library.pdf
-# datetime.strptime("Mon, 10 Mar 2014 16:26:15 -0700", "%a, %d %b %Y %H:%M:%S %z")
+# datetime.strptime("Mon, 10 Mar 2014 16:26:15 -0700",
+# "%a, %d %b %Y %H:%M:%S %z")
# publishedDate = parse(result['publishedDate'])
- publishedDate = datetime.strptime(str.join(' ',result['publishedDate'].split(None)[0:5]), "%a, %d %b %Y %H:%M:%S")
- #utc_offset = timedelta(result['publishedDate'].split(None)[5]) # local = utc + offset
+ publishedDate = datetime.strptime(
+ str.join(' ', result['publishedDate'].split(None)[0:5]),
+ "%a, %d %b %Y %H:%M:%S")
+ #utc_offset = timedelta(result['publishedDate'].split(None)[5])
+ # local = utc + offset
#publishedDate = publishedDate + utc_offset
results.append({'url': result['unescapedUrl'],
'title': result['titleNoFormatting'],
- 'publishedDate': publishedDate,
+ 'publishedDate': publishedDate,
'content': result['content']})
return results
diff --git a/searx/engines/yahoo_news.py b/searx/engines/yahoo_news.py
index 13a8a6024..a1e9df59c 100644
--- a/searx/engines/yahoo_news.py
+++ b/searx/engines/yahoo_news.py
@@ -43,19 +43,26 @@ def response(resp):
publishedDate = extract_text(result.xpath(publishedDate_xpath)[0])
if re.match("^[0-9]+ minute(s|) ago$", publishedDate):
- publishedDate = datetime.now() - timedelta(minutes=int(re.match(r'\d+', publishedDate).group()))
+ publishedDate = datetime.now() - timedelta(minutes=int(re.match(r'\d+', publishedDate).group())) # noqa
else:
- if re.match("^[0-9]+ hour(s|), [0-9]+ minute(s|) ago$", publishedDate):
+ if re.match("^[0-9]+ hour(s|), [0-9]+ minute(s|) ago$",
+ publishedDate):
timeNumbers = re.findall(r'\d+', publishedDate)
- publishedDate = datetime.now() - timedelta(hours=int(timeNumbers[0])) - timedelta(minutes=int(timeNumbers[1]))
+ publishedDate = datetime.now()\
+ - timedelta(hours=int(timeNumbers[0]))\
+ - timedelta(minutes=int(timeNumbers[1]))
else:
# TODO year in string possible?
- publishedDate = datetime.strptime(publishedDate,"%b %d %H:%M%p")
+ publishedDate = datetime.strptime(publishedDate,
+ "%b %d %H:%M%p")
if publishedDate.year == 1900:
publishedDate = publishedDate.replace(year=datetime.now().year)
- results.append({'url': url, 'title': title, 'content': content,'publishedDate':publishedDate})
+ results.append({'url': url,
+ 'title': title,
+ 'content': content,
+ 'publishedDate': publishedDate})
if not suggestion_xpath:
return results